9446 Destiny's Bounty is a LEGO Ninjago: Masters of Spinjitzu - Rise of the Snakes set that was released in 2012. It includes Kendo Jay, Kendo Zane, Sensei Wu, Lord Garmadon, Skales, Slithraa, the Hypnobrai Staff, the Destiny's Bounty, and nineteen weapons (a Nin-Jô, a Dark Talon, two Sais, a Gold Scimitar, a Major Spear, two golden Bowie Knives, four Staffs of Dragons, four Silver katanas, and four black Crossbows).

Designer's notes[]
"The Bounty was developed by me from it's earliest days when it was still a thought in my head. I was always fascinated by fantasy worlds, movies and books so I insisted on the flying ship idea to be written into the show. The show version of the Bounty has tons more features and size, this is something I couldn't do anything about, since the pricepoint of the set itself was set in stone."[2]
Trivia[]
- Another version of this set, 70738 Final Flight of Destiny's Bounty, based on Destiny's Bounty, was released in August 2015, three years after the original set was released. This marks the first time where a Ninjago set is upgraded in a set in the future.
- A third version, 70618 Destiny's Bounty was released in 2017 for The LEGO Ninjago Movie.
- A Legacy remake of this exact iteration of the Bounty was released in 2020, as 71705 Destiny's Bounty. It is the 4th version of a Destiny's Bounty LEGO has made.
- This set included Kendo variants of ninja even though Kendo armor was presumably destroyed with the Monastery of Spinjitzu before finding the Bounty in the show.
- Although Jay used his Kendo Armor when testing his new training bot in "Can of Worms", hinting that they may have been recovered or new ones were made.
- The map of the Golden Weapons is included in this set even though the ninja have found the Golden Weapons at this point.
